Transaction 8bc93d20c07cea87b839c1281e36931f8264c6e4ffc984b1e2d5655937848e2c

121 Input
2 Outputs
  • 8bc93d20c07cea87b839c1281e36931f8264c6e4ffc984b1e2d5655937848e2c:0
  • value  900000000
    address  1CRuyK9Qc9VVqRiezViWFgziaSw2QcaFKQ
  • 8bc93d20c07cea87b839c1281e36931f8264c6e4ffc984b1e2d5655937848e2c:1
  • value  148069
    address  3Mmk15y2tBU9KQuRTo5Kuj83Got96AoMeP